GBase 数据库:云数据库技巧的全面解析
在当今数字化转型加速的背景下,云数据库已成为企业构建高效、灵活、可扩展数据架构的重要选择。GBase 作为国内领先的数据库产品之一,凭借其高性能、高可用性和良好的兼容性,在众多企业中广泛应用。本文将围绕 GBase 数据库与云数据库的相关技巧 进行深入解析,帮助开发者和运维人员更好地掌握云环境下数据库的使用与优化。
一、什么是 GBase 数据库?
GBase 是由南大通用开发的一系列关系型数据库系统,包括 GBase 8a、GBase 8s 等多个版本,广泛应用于金融、政务、能源等多个行业。GBase 支持 SQL 标准,具备强大的数据处理能力和丰富的功能模块,适用于大规模数据存储与分析场景。
随着云计算技术的发展,GBase 也逐步支持云环境部署,形成了 GBase 云数据库 的解决方案,满足企业对弹性扩展、按需付费、高可用性的需求。
二、为什么选择云数据库?
在传统本地数据库部署模式下,企业往往面临硬件成本高、维护复杂、扩展困难等问题。而云数据库则具备以下优势:
- 弹性伸缩:根据业务负载自动调整资源,避免资源浪费。
- 高可用性:通过多副本、灾备机制保障数据安全与服务连续性。
- 低成本运营:按需付费,降低前期投入与运维成本。
- 易于管理:提供图形化界面和自动化运维工具,提升效率。
GBase 云数据库正是基于这些优势,为企业提供了更加灵活、高效的数据库服务。
三、GBase 云数据库的关键技巧
1. 部署与配置优化
在部署 GBase 云数据库时,建议采用 多节点集群架构,以提高系统的容灾能力和性能表现。同时,合理设置数据库参数(如连接数、缓存大小等)可以显著提升数据库响应速度和并发处理能力。
小贴士:建议结合云平台提供的监控工具,实时观察数据库运行状态,及时进行调优。
2. 数据备份与恢复策略
云数据库虽然具备高可用性,但依然需要制定完善的 数据备份与恢复机制。GBase 支持全量备份、增量备份以及日志备份等多种方式,建议根据业务重要性选择合适的备份频率和存储位置。
最佳实践:定期测试恢复流程,确保在发生故障时能够快速恢复数据。
3. 性能调优技巧
- 索引优化:合理创建索引可以大幅提升查询效率,但过多或不合理的索引会增加写入开销。
- SQL 语句优化:避免使用复杂的嵌套查询,尽量使用简单、高效的 SQL 语句。
- 分区表设计:对于大数据量表,采用分区策略可以有效提升查询性能和管理效率。
4. 安全与权限管理
云数据库的安全性至关重要。GBase 提供了多层次的安全机制,包括用户权限控制、访问控制列表(ACL)、加密传输等。建议为不同角色分配最小权限,防止越权操作。
提示:启用 SSL 加密通信,保护数据在传输过程中的安全性。
四、常见问题与解决方法
问题 | 解决方案 |
---|---|
数据库连接失败 | 检查网络是否通畅,确认防火墙设置,查看数据库服务是否正常运行 |
查询性能下降 | 分析慢查询日志,优化 SQL 语句,增加索引或调整表结构 |
备份失败 | 检查存储空间是否充足,确认备份路径是否正确,查看日志信息定位错误原因 |
五、结语
GBase 云数据库作为一款高性能、高可用的数据库解决方案,正在成为越来越多企业构建云原生应用的首选。通过掌握上述关键技巧,开发者和运维人员可以更高效地使用 GBase 云数据库,实现数据的稳定存储与高效管理。
无论你是正在考虑迁移到云数据库的企业,还是希望提升现有数据库性能的技术人员,GBase 都将是你值得信赖的伙伴。
如需了解更多 GBase 数据库的详细资料或技术支持,请访问官方文档或联系我们的技术团队。
GBase 数据库,让数据更智能,让云更高效。